The role of a Training and Development Manager is critically important for any forward-thinking organization aiming to cultivate its talent and maintain a competitive edge in the market. Consequently, the interview process for this pivotal position is meticulously designed to evaluate far more than just a candidate’s basic familiarity with instructional design or presentation skills. Hiring committees are actively seeking a strategic partner who can diagnose organizational skill gaps, architect comprehensive learning ecosystems, and demonstrably link all development initiatives to tangible business outcomes like increased productivity, higher employee retention, and improved performance. This specific interview process will rigorously probe your analytical capabilities, your strategic vision for employee growth, and your practical experience in managing a full-cycle training program from initial needs assessment to final ROI calculation.

Dedicating significant time to prepare for these specific Training and Development Manager interview questions is fundamentally important because it directly translates to your ability to demonstrate strategic value to the interview panel. These questions are deliberately crafted to move beyond simple theoretical knowledge and instead uncover your practical experience, problem-solving methodology, and overall strategic mindset regarding human capital development. When an interviewer asks about conducting a needs analysis, they are not seeking a textbook definition; they are evaluating your ability to act as an organizational detective, using data and stakeholder interviews to pinpoint precise performance gaps that training can effectively address. Similarly, questions about overcoming resistance to training are designed to assess your change management skills and political acumen within a corporate structure, which are crucial for successful program implementation and adoption across various departments.
Furthermore, your responses to queries about measuring training effectiveness will reveal your commitment to accountability and return on investment, proving you view L&D not as an abstract cost center but as a strategic business function that must justify its budget through concrete results. Mastering your answers to these Training and Development Manager interview questions allows you to craft a compelling narrative that showcases you as a business leader who specializes in learning, rather than just a learning specialist who happens to work in business. This nuanced shift in perception is what ultimately separates adequate candidates from exceptional ones who are offered the job. Beyond specific knowledge, interviewers are seeking evidence of a strategic, business-oriented mindset. They want to hear how you directly connect training initiatives to solving business problems, improving performance, and delivering a measurable return on investment. Always bring your answer back to business impact.
